Barclays is a transatlantic consumer and wholesale bank with global reach, offering products, and services. The company's businesses include consumer banking and payments operations around the world, as well as a top-tier, full-service, global corporate, and investment bank, all of which are supported by our service company which providestechnology, operations, and functional services across the Group. It was founded in 1690 and is based in London.

Atoms Atoms
Atoms is a robotics startup that develops industrial robotics and physical AI systems designed to automate tasks across mining, transport, and food-related operations. The company builds specialized, task-oriented machines rather than general-purpose robots, focusing on improving productivity in environments that involve physical labor andlogistics. Its technology centers on applying software-like principles to real-world systems, using robotics, sensors, and data-driven models to manage and execute industrial processes. The company structures its activities into distinct segments aligned with key industries, including food infrastructure, mining operations, and transportation systems. In the food sector, it develops automated infrastructure that supports preparation and production workflows, while in mining, it focuses on increasing operational efficiency through robotic systems designed for extraction and site activities. Its transport-related efforts include building a foundational robotic platform, described as a “wheelbase,” that supports mobility and deployment of machines in logistics and industrial settings. Veritech Security Veritech Security
Veritech Security operates a business-to-business model that provides physical guarding, surveillance installations, access control systems, and fire protection across commercial, construction, and public sectors. The enterprise anchors its operations around a central, twenty-four-hour monitoring facility that maintains constant contact withpersonnel and field units to facilitate rapid emergency responses. By deploying satellite communication infrastructure, the technical systems maintain steady coverage for remote or newly developed environments that lack standard broadband connectivity.
